Biography

Kang Jiaqi, born on July 19, 1997, in the People's Republic of China, is a prominent tennis athlete known for her impressive performances on both the WTA and ITF circuits. She began playing tennis at a young age and rapidly progressed through the national ranks, showcasing her talent and determination. Kang gained international attention for her powerful baseline game and tactical acumen, establishing herself as a formidable competitor.

Throughout her career, Kang has achieved several milestones, including participating in prestigious Grand Slam tournaments and earning significant victories against higher-ranked opponents. She has also contributed to China's presence in women's tennis by representing her country in various international competitions, including the Fed Cup.
